Job Details
  • Design and develop electrical control panels and associated field equipment.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ve electrical issues in products and systems.
  • Install, calibrate, and maintain electrical systems and components.
  • Write and update programming for PLCs and create detailed technical documentation.
  • Use 2D CAD to develop wiring diagrams, ladder logic, and component layouts.
  • Oversee prototype development and ensure products meet safety and UL/IEC standards.

Qualifications:

  • Associate Degree in Electrical Engineering or related field (Bachelor's preferred)
  • 2 or more years of relevant experience (5 years preferred for industrial control design, including PLCs)
  • Proficient in electrical systems, electronics, sensors, and design tools
  • Working knowledge of UL508A, NFPA70, and IEC standards
  • Experience in AutoCAD LT and MS Office
